Mojo
Marshall Goldsmith, the world's pre-eminent executive coach, shows how to master mojo - that elusive sense of personal momentum and positive spirit that builds success on success.
Mojo is the concept of positive momentum: success building upon success. It anchors our self-esteem, shapes our careers and influences those around us. Now the world's pre-eminent executive coach, Marshall Goldsmith, can help you master it.
The follow-up to the global bestseller What Got You Here Won't Get You There (the Amazon.com no.1 bestseller for 2007 on Leading People) addresses the vital phases of gaining, retaining, and recapturing mojo. The book's primary focus is on the importance of organisational momentum and explaining what leaders must do to foster it.
Goldsmith draws on new research, as well as his extensive experience with corporate teams and top executives, to provide compelling case studies throughout. Readers come away with a new, hyper-effective technique to define, track, and ensure their future success.
Goldsmith's one-on-one training usually comes with a six-figure price tag. Now his advice is available without the hefty fee in Mojo.

About the Author
Marshall Goldsmith has been named by Business Week as one of the most influential practitioners of leadership development; The Times, and the American Management Association, called him one of the fifty great thinkers and business leaders in management; and the Wall Street Journal made him one of the world's top ten executive educators.
